## معرفی پروژه
این یک برنامه Spring Boot است که نحوه ایجاد یک چت‌بات با قابلیت پخش جریانی را با استفاده از Spring AI و مدل gpt-4o از OpenAI نشان می‌دهد. این اپلیکیشن به کاربران اجازه می‌دهد تا از طریق پاسخ‌های سنتی درخواست-پاسخ و نیز پاسخ‌های جریانی با هوش مصنوعی تعامل داشته باشند.

![#file:pic.png](pic.png)

## پیش‌نیازهای پروژه

- Java 23
- Maven 3.6.3 یا نسخه‌های جدیدتر
- Spring Boot 3.3.4
- Spring AI 1.0.0-M2

## وابستگی‌ها

این پروژه دارای وابستگی‌های زیر می‌باشد (که باید به فایل `pom.xml` اضافه شود):

- `spring-boot-starter-web`:
- `spring-ai-openai-spring-boot-starter`:
- `spring-boot-starter-test`:

## شروع کار

برای شروع کار با این پروژه، ابتدا از نصب بودن Java 23 و Maven بر روی سیستم خود اطمینان حاصل کنید. سپس مراحل زیر را دنبال کنید:

1. تنظیم کلید API OpenAI:

- صادر کردن کلید API OpenAI:
```
export OPENAI_API_KEY <YOUR_KEY>
```
- فایل `application.properties` را در دایرکتوری `src/main/resources` پیدا کنید

- مشخص کنید که می‌خواهید از مدل gpt-4o-mini (یا مدل مورد نظر خود) استفاده کنید:
```
spring.ai.openai.chat.options.model=gpt-4o-mini
```

2. بیلد کردن و اجرای پروژه:
```
mvn clean install
mvn spring-boot:run
```

با اجرای برنامه، شما قادر خواهید بود با استفاده از `end-point` های چت، با آن تعامل کنید.

## نحوه اجرای برنامه

این پروژه شامل back-end مربوط به `end-point` های چت است که در مسیرهای `/chat` و `/stream` در دسترس هستند.

1. چت سنتی (درخواست POST):
```
POST http://localhost:8080/chat?message=Your-Msg
```

2. چت Streaming (درخواست GET):
```
GET http://localhost:8080/stream?message=Your-Msg
```

می‌توانید از ابزارهایی مانند cURL، Postman یا یک رابط کاربری ساده برای تعامل با این end-point ها استفاده کنید. یکی از موارد مفید، استفاده از [httpie](https://httpie.io/) با گزینه `--stream` است:

```
http --stream :8080/stream message=="وب برنامه نویسی چیست؟"
```

همچنین برای دسترسی به صفحهٔ فرانت‌اند آماده شده و چت با آن، می‌توانید به آدرس‌های زیر مراجعه کنید:

- برای چت سنتی: `<locathost-or-server>/index.html`

- برای چت Streaming: `<locathost-or-server>/stream.html`
